Started in 2009, Blue Line Sterilization Services has been devoted to reducing the time to market for innovators creating new medical devices. The company sets itself apart by maintaining a bank of 8 cubic foot ethylene oxide (EO) sterilizers, providing FDA and EU compliant sterilization with turnaround times between 1 to 3 days—an achievement not possible with larger EO sterilization services.
Co-founders Brant and Jane Gard understood the vital need for accelerated sterilization options, particularly for dynamic development programs producing innovative medical devices. The ability to swiftly navigate through device iterations is fundamental in reducing the need for additional funding, preserving the value of investors' equity, and expediting time to market. Faster service and reduced time to market hold substantial value for employees, investors, and the patients benefiting from improved medical care.
Complementing routine sterilization, Blue Line offers rapid turnkey validations and small batch releases that support clinical trials and FDA/CE submissions. Collaborating with Blue Line enables developers of new medical devices to significantly shorten their schedules, quickly assess new design iterations, and expedite product launches.

The Importance of Medical Device Sterilization
Managing infections remains a critical foundation of modern medicine. The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ention (CDC) estimate that around 1 in 31 hospital patients experiences at least one healthcare-associated infection (HAI). Adequate sterilization of medical devices dramatically reduces the risk of these infections, safeguarding patients and healthcare providers as well. Improper sterilization can trigger outbreaks of grave diseases like hepatitis, HIV, and antibiotic-resistant bacterial infections.
Medical Device Sterilization Methods
The science behind sterilization has grown considerably over the last century, employing a variety of methods suited to a range of types of devices and materials. Some of the most predominantly chosen techniques include:
Steam-Based Sterilization (Autoclaving)
Autoclaving remains the most frequent and trusted method of sterilization, particularly suitable for surgical instruments and reusable metal devices. Using high-pressure saturated steam at temperatures around 121–134°C, autoclaving effectively kills bacteria, viruses, fungi, and spores. This method is quick, inexpensive, and environmentally safe, although not suitable for heat-sensitive materials.
Next-generation Advancements in Healthcare Device Sterilization
As medical practices develops, several key trends are influencing medical device sterilization:
Green Sterilization Methods
As environmental policies become more rigorous, firms are continually adopting eco-responsible sterilization practices. Initiatives include decreasing reliance on noxious chemicals like ethylene oxide, exploring eco-friendly packaging strategies, and optimizing electricity use in sterilization techniques.
Intricate Materials and Device Complexity
The increase of complex medical devices—such as robotic surgery instruments and intricate diagnostic equipment—demands sterilization processes capable of handling sensitive materials. Enhancements in sterilization include methods especially low-temperature plasma sterilization and hydrogen peroxide vapor, which can sterilize without damaging delicate components.
Digital Documentation and Compliance
With advances in digital technology, documentation of sterilization activities is now more precise than ever. Digital traceability systems offer detailed documentation, automated compliance checks, and real-time prompts, significantly reducing human error and enhancing patient safety.
